Willie Simmons comes back to Clemson
From Tigernet:
Former Clemson quarterback Willie Simmons has joined Tommy Bowden’s staff as a video graduate assistant for the offense. He replaces Richie Wessman, who resigned in July to take a position with the Tennessee Titans of the NFL.
This is definitely a name I didn’t expect to see back around campus. Ever.
Willie got his marketing degree from Clemson in 2002. That year was his year to be the starting quarterback for the Tigers. By the end of the season he had been replaced by the younger Charlie Whitehurst. In the early part of that year, he also had a run-in with the campus parking police. By 2003 he was playing for the Citadel. I had been under the impression that both sides were glad to be rid of the other. I blame my lack of insider information.
